Hadley realizes in the book (from her father’s wedding guests) that Oliver is likely attending the funeral of his father. She then finds a way to get to it. In Love at First Sight, Oliver’s mother is having a memorial before she dies. The movie switches the dying parent from father to mother. It also changes the funeral to a memorial for someone who hasn’t died yet. Hadley, on her way to London to attend her much dreaded father's wedding, misses her flight. Rescheduled for the next one three hours later, which will make her arrive barely on time, she meets Oliver, a British student at Yale, on his way to London for some other wedding. Sparks ensue. Will Hadley make it to the wedding? Will she see Oliver again?Directed by Vanessa Caswill of the Little Women miniseries, Love at First Sight also stars Rob Delaney, Dexter Fletcher, Sally Phillips and Jameela Jamil. To All the Boys: Always and Forever’s Katie Lovejoy penned the screenplay. It amazes me how such a short story can feel so slow and long-winded; at times it was like dredging through sludge. The characters and cluster of scenes that take place over the course of twenty-four hours are equally boring and uneventful. The characters themselves left me a little cold, with the possible exception of Oliver. (And I’m not just saying that, promise.) I didn’t harbour strong feelings of dislike towards Hadley, but neither did I have any real concern with her problems. Her characterisation as a teenager holding onto anger and grief over her parent’s divorce felt accurate, but I can’t say this book evoked much sympathy for her in me. Also, the "love makes everything okay" wrap up to some of the story lines didn't gel with me. Being "in love" doesn't justify crappy behaviour so, Hadley's acceptance of the whole situation with her Dad felt a little too tidy for me.
